The Oxford Handbook of the Ends of Empire, Thomas, M., & Thompson, A. (Eds.), OUP 2018
The Oxford Handbook of the Ends of Empire offers the most comprehensive treatment of the causes, course, and consequences of the ends of empire in the twentieth century. The volume's contributors convey the global reach of decolonization, with chapters analysing the empires of Western Europe, Eastern Europe, China and Japan.
